740
Chapter 18
AFCAN Controller
User’s Manual U16580EE3V1UD00
18.1.1 Overview
of
functions
Table 18-1 presents an overview of the CAN Controller functions.
Table 18-1:
Overview of Functions
Function
Details
Protocol
CAN protocol ISO 11898 (standard and extended frame transmission/reception)
Baud rate
Maximum 1 Mbps (CAN clock input
≥
8 MHz)
Data storage
Storing messages in the CAN RAM
Number of messages
•
32 message buffers per channel
•
Each message buffer can be set to be either a transmit message buffer or a
receive message buffer.
Message reception
•
Unique ID can be set to each message buffer.
•
Mask setting of four patterns is possible for each channel.
•
A receive completion interrupt is generated each time a message is received
and stored in a message buffer.
•
Two or more receive message buffers can be used as a FIFO receive buffer
(multi-buffer receive block function).
•
Receive history list function
Message transmission
•
Unique ID can be set to each message buffer.
•
Transmit completion interrupt for each message buffer
•
Message buffer number 0 to 7 specified as the transmit message buffer can be
set for automatic block transfer. Message transmission interval is programmable
(automatic block transmission function (hereafter referred to as “ABT”)).
•
Transmission history list function
Remote frame processing
Remote frame processing by transmit message buffer
Time stamp function
•
The time stamp function can be set for a message reception when a 16-bit timer
is used in combination.
•
Time stamp capture trigger can be selected (SOF or EOF in a CAN message
frame can be detected.).
•
The time stamp function can be set for a transmit message.
Diagnostic function
•
Readable error counters
•
“Valid protocol operation flag” for verification of bus connections
•
Receive-only mode
•
Single-shot mode
•
CAN protocol error type decoding
•
Self-test mode
Release from bus-off state
•
Forced release from bus-off (by ignoring timing constraint) possible by software.
•
No automatic release from bus-off (software must re-enable).
Power save mode
•
CAN Sleep mode (can be woken up by CAN bus)
•
CAN Stop mode (cannot be woken up by CAN bus)
Summary of Contents for MuPD70F3187
Page 6: ...6 Preface User s Manual U16580EE3V1UD00 ...
Page 16: ...16 User s Manual U16580EE3V1UD00 ...
Page 28: ...28 User s Manual U16580EE3V1UD00 ...
Page 32: ...32 User s Manual U16580EE3V1UD00 ...
Page 84: ...84 Chapter 2 Pin Functions User s Manual U16580EE3V1UD00 MEMO ...
Page 144: ...144 Chapter 3 CPU Functions User s Manual U16580EE3V1UD00 MEMO ...
Page 312: ...312 Chapter 9 16 Bit Timer Event Counter P User s Manual U16580EE3V1UD00 MEMO ...
Page 534: ...534 Chapter 11 16 bit Timer Event Counter T User s Manual U16580EE3V1UD00 ...
Page 969: ...969 Chapter 20 Port Functions User s Manual U16580EE3V1UD00 MEMO ...
Page 970: ...970 Chapter 20 Port Functions User s Manual U16580EE3V1UD00 ...
Page 976: ...976 Chapter 22 Internal RAM Parity Check Function User s Manual U16580EE3V1UD00 MEMO ...
Page 984: ...984 Chapter 23 On Chip Debug Function OCD User s Manual U16580EE3V1UD00 MEMO ...
Page 1006: ...1006 Chapter 24 Flash Memory User s Manual U16580EE3V1UD00 MEMO ...
Page 1036: ...1036 Chapter 27 Recommended Soldering Conditions User s Manual U16580EE3V1UD00 MEMO ...
Page 1046: ...1046 Appendix A Index User s Manual U16580EE3V1UD00 MEMO ...
Page 1052: ...1052 User s Manual U16580EE3V1UD00 ...
Page 1053: ......